βThat which we do, we do not do for ourselves. We do it for these children becauseβ¦it is the children of this day that will take us into a new way of life.β
Jan van der Westhuizen (yahn vahn-der-vest-hay-zen), Khomani San healer
βWe're all power. We all have power - one has this knowledge and one has a degree.β
Belinda Kruiper (beh-lin-dah cry-per), author & widow of Khomani San artist
βI do not want to only talk about our traditions. I want to show people how to track and gather food... If I do not pass on what I know, who will?β
Andrew Kruiper (ann-droo cry-per), Khomani San tracker
βIf a person who speaks our language dies then our language also dies. When you cover him with dirt the language is not like a plant that grows again.β
Ouma/Una Rooi (oo-mah oo-nah roo-ee), Khomani San leader
βIt is the knowledge and contribution of the elders that gives us confidence to claim our inheritance and heritage.β
Anna Festus (ann-nah fess-tuss), Khomani San community leader
βThe red Kalahari sand is like the blood of our people.β
Buks Kruiper (books cry-per), Khomani San master tracker
βI learned my knowledge of herbs from my mother. The knowledge was transferred from woman to woman, mother to daughter.β
Ouma Geelmeid (oh-mah ggee-yell-mide), N/uu (noo) language teacher
βI am a bushman. I am a GPS.β
Oom Dawid Kruiper (oom dah-weed cry-per), Khomani San leader
